Ericha
eh-REE-kah
Ericha is a girl’s name of Norse origin, meaning “Ericha is a feminine form of Eric, a name of Norse origin meaning 'eternal ruler' or 'ever powerful'.”, and peaked in popularity in 1988.
What Ericha Means
“Ericha is a feminine form of Eric, a name of Norse origin meaning 'eternal ruler' or 'ever powerful'.”
The Story of Ericha
The powerful resonance of a ruler, softened into a strong, feminine echo.
Ericha is a feminine form of the commanding name Eric, which hails from Norse tradition and carries the strong meaning of 'eternal ruler' or 'ever powerful.' It channels ancient authority into a distinctly female presence.
